I love circle easel cards as well as Penny Black stamp which still remain my firm favourites and this beautiful Lily which is wood mounted and called First Dance is one I use often. After cutting the layers using Tattered Lace dies I stamped the Lily onto Fabriane watercolour card using Distress Markers and lightly inked the edges with the same colour which is Picked Raspberry. Using the same colours I stamped around the bottom section with Penny Black Twirls border set. After assembling I added a double bow, a Tattered Lace sentiment and a few pearls.
I also have a card for the current Butterfly Challenge where the theme is 'S for Stamping and /or Sapphire' and of course a butterfly or two.
I made an acetate stencil using different sized circle dies and sponged mustard seed and chipped sapphire distress inks through the mask and then using the same inks stamped a selection of Stamp Addict stamps, these sets came out some time ago and the tiny ones were ideal for purpose here. I finished the card off with some grosgrain ribbon and a few sequins.
